Today’s card again features the Butterflies & Flowers Layering Decorative Masks. For this card, I embossed Basic White card using the Tasteful Textile 3D Embossing Folder. I used one of the masks to add the leaf image to Basic White card using a Blending Brush and Granny Apple Green ink. I used a Scalloped Contour Die to cut a narrow strip of Granny Apple Green card which I attached behind one long edge of the Basic White card. The panel is attached to the left hand side of the embossed Basic White card. The whole panel is attached to scored and folded Granny Apple Green card.

I used the floral mask from the Butterflies & Flowers Layering Decorative Masks and a Blending Brush to add Highland Heather ink to Basic White card. I used the more detailed floral mask and a Blending Brush to add Gorgeous Grape ink to the Highland Heather floral image. I die cut the image using one of the Stitched Rectangle Dies.

I attached the image panel to a Granny Apple Green scalloped rectangle cut using the Scalloped Contour Dies. The image panel is attached to the card front using dimensionals. I stamped the greeting from the Special Moments stamp set onto Basic White card using Smoky Slate ink and cut it out using a Stitched Rectangle Die. The greeting is attached to the card front using dimensionals. To decorate the inside of the card, I created the same floral image onto the lower left hand corner of Basic White card using Blending Brushes and Highland Heather and Gorgerous Grape ink.
